Cedar shingle repair services involve assessing and restoring damaged or deteriorating cedar shingles on a property's roof or siding. Over time, exposure to weather elements such as rain, snow, and sun can cause shingles to crack, warp, or loosen. Repair work typically includes replacing broken or missing shingles, resealing loose edges, and addressing any underlying issues that may compromise the shingles' integrity. These services help maintain the appearance of the roof or siding while preventing further damage that could lead to leaks or structural problems.
Many common problems that cedar shingle repair services help solve include cracking, splitting, warping, and moss or mold growth. When shingles become worn or damaged, they can allow water to penetrate the underlying structure, leading to rot or mold issues. Repairing these shingles promptly can prevent more extensive and costly repairs down the line. Additionally, replacing damaged shingles helps restore the aesthetic appeal of a property, ensuring it looks well-maintained and attractive.

The overview below groups typical Cedar Shingles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glasgow, KY.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s for minor cedar shingle repairs in Glasgow, KY range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, fall into this middle range.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um.
Partial Replacement - replacing sections of cedar shingles us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000 depending on the size of the area.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, with larger areas pushing toward the upper end.
Full Roof Replacement - complete cedar shingle roof replacements tend to cost between $8,000 and $15,000. Larger, more complex projects can reach $20,000 or more, though most fall within the middle to upper part of this spectrum.
Maintenance & Upkeep - routine maintenance, including cleaning and minor repairs, typically costs $200 to $700 annually. These ongoing costs are common for preserving cedar shingle roofs and tend to stay within this range for most property owners in the area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that cedar shingles need repair? Signs include cracked, curling, or missing shingles, as well as visible rot or moss growth on the roof surface.
Can cedar shingles be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ues with cedar shingles can be addressed through repairs, such as replacing damaged shingles or sealing leaks.
What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form on cedar shingles? Repairs often involve replacing broken or rotted shingles, resealing seams, and addressing underlying structural issues.
Is it possible to prevent future damage to cedar shingles? Proper maintenance, including cleaning and inspecting the roof regularly, can help prevent damage and prolong the shingles' lifespan.
